Shooting Robert King is a 2008 documentary film directed by Richard Parry.
[1] It documents photojournalist Robert King over 15 years and through 3 different war zones.
Shooting Robert King won a Ron Tibbett Excellence in Filmmaking Award at Indie Memphis Film Festival in 2009.
[2] The film holds a 100% rating, based on 5 reviews at Rotten Tomatoes.
